Lines Matching refs:nitems

118     size_t nitems)  in nvpair_allocv()  argument
139 nvp->nvp_nitems = nitems; in nvpair_allocv()
1325 nvpair_create_bool_array(const char *name, const bool *value, size_t nitems) in nvpair_create_bool_array() argument
1331 if (value == NULL || nitems == 0) { in nvpair_create_bool_array()
1336 data = nv_calloc(nitems, sizeof(value[0])); in nvpair_create_bool_array()
1339 size = sizeof(value[0]) * nitems; in nvpair_create_bool_array()
1343 size, nitems); in nvpair_create_bool_array()
1355 size_t nitems) in nvpair_create_number_array() argument
1361 if (value == NULL || nitems == 0) { in nvpair_create_number_array()
1366 data = nv_calloc(nitems, sizeof(value[0])); in nvpair_create_number_array()
1369 size = sizeof(value[0]) * nitems; in nvpair_create_number_array()
1373 (uint64_t)(uintptr_t)data, size, nitems); in nvpair_create_number_array()
1385 size_t nitems) in nvpair_create_string_array() argument
1392 if (value == NULL || nitems == 0) { in nvpair_create_string_array()
1399 data = nv_calloc(nitems, sizeof(value[0])); in nvpair_create_string_array()
1403 for (ii = 0; ii < nitems; ii++) { in nvpair_create_string_array()
1416 (uint64_t)(uintptr_t)data, datasize, nitems); in nvpair_create_string_array()
1432 size_t nitems) in nvpair_create_nvlist_array() argument
1441 if (value == NULL || nitems == 0) { in nvpair_create_nvlist_array()
1446 nvls = nv_calloc(nitems, sizeof(value[0])); in nvpair_create_nvlist_array()
1450 for (ii = 0; ii < nitems; ii++) { in nvpair_create_nvlist_array()
1474 flags = nvlist_flags(nvls[nitems - 1]) | NV_FLAG_IN_ARRAY; in nvpair_create_nvlist_array()
1475 nvlist_set_flags(nvls[nitems - 1], flags); in nvpair_create_nvlist_array()
1478 (uint64_t)(uintptr_t)nvls, 0, nitems); in nvpair_create_nvlist_array()
1482 for (ii = 0; ii < nitems; ii++) in nvpair_create_nvlist_array()
1500 size_t nitems) in nvpair_create_descriptor_array() argument
1513 fds = nv_calloc(nitems, sizeof(value[0])); in nvpair_create_descriptor_array()
1516 for (ii = 0; ii < nitems; ii++) { in nvpair_create_descriptor_array()
1527 (uint64_t)(uintptr_t)fds, sizeof(int64_t) * nitems, nitems); in nvpair_create_descriptor_array()
1636 nvpair_move_bool_array(const char *name, bool *value, size_t nitems) in nvpair_move_bool_array() argument
1640 if (value == NULL || nitems == 0) { in nvpair_move_bool_array()
1646 (uint64_t)(uintptr_t)value, sizeof(value[0]) * nitems, nitems); in nvpair_move_bool_array()
1657 nvpair_move_string_array(const char *name, char **value, size_t nitems) in nvpair_move_string_array() argument
1662 if (value == NULL || nitems == 0) { in nvpair_move_string_array()
1668 for (i = 0; i < nitems; i++) { in nvpair_move_string_array()
1678 (uint64_t)(uintptr_t)value, size, nitems); in nvpair_move_string_array()
1681 for (i = 0; i < nitems; i++) in nvpair_move_string_array()
1691 nvpair_move_number_array(const char *name, uint64_t *value, size_t nitems) in nvpair_move_number_array() argument
1695 if (value == NULL || nitems == 0) { in nvpair_move_number_array()
1701 (uint64_t)(uintptr_t)value, sizeof(value[0]) * nitems, nitems); in nvpair_move_number_array()
1712 nvpair_move_nvlist_array(const char *name, nvlist_t **value, size_t nitems) in nvpair_move_nvlist_array() argument
1718 if (value == NULL || nitems == 0) { in nvpair_move_nvlist_array()
1723 for (ii = 0; ii < nitems; ii++) { in nvpair_move_nvlist_array()
1739 flags = nvlist_flags(value[nitems - 1]) | NV_FLAG_IN_ARRAY; in nvpair_move_nvlist_array()
1740 nvlist_set_flags(value[nitems - 1], flags); in nvpair_move_nvlist_array()
1743 (uint64_t)(uintptr_t)value, 0, nitems); in nvpair_move_nvlist_array()
1747 for (ii = 0; ii < nitems; ii++) in nvpair_move_nvlist_array()
1753 for (ii = 0; ii < nitems; ii++) { in nvpair_move_nvlist_array()
1767 nvpair_move_descriptor_array(const char *name, int *value, size_t nitems) in nvpair_move_descriptor_array() argument
1772 if (value == NULL || nitems == 0) { in nvpair_move_descriptor_array()
1777 for (i = 0; i < nitems; i++) { in nvpair_move_descriptor_array()
1785 (uint64_t)(uintptr_t)value, sizeof(value[0]) * nitems, nitems); in nvpair_move_descriptor_array()
1792 for (i = 0; i < nitems; i++) { in nvpair_move_descriptor_array()
1867 nvpair_get_bool_array(const nvpair_t *nvp, size_t *nitems) in nvpair_get_bool_array() argument
1873 if (nitems != NULL) in nvpair_get_bool_array()
1874 *nitems = nvp->nvp_nitems; in nvpair_get_bool_array()
1880 nvpair_get_number_array(const nvpair_t *nvp, size_t *nitems) in nvpair_get_number_array() argument
1886 if (nitems != NULL) in nvpair_get_number_array()
1887 *nitems = nvp->nvp_nitems; in nvpair_get_number_array()
1893 nvpair_get_string_array(const nvpair_t *nvp, size_t *nitems) in nvpair_get_string_array() argument
1899 if (nitems != NULL) in nvpair_get_string_array()
1900 *nitems = nvp->nvp_nitems; in nvpair_get_string_array()
1906 nvpair_get_nvlist_array(const nvpair_t *nvp, size_t *nitems) in nvpair_get_nvlist_array() argument
1912 if (nitems != NULL) in nvpair_get_nvlist_array()
1913 *nitems = nvp->nvp_nitems; in nvpair_get_nvlist_array()
1920 nvpair_get_descriptor_array(const nvpair_t *nvp, size_t *nitems) in nvpair_get_descriptor_array() argument
1926 if (nitems != NULL) in nvpair_get_descriptor_array()
1927 *nitems = nvp->nvp_nitems; in nvpair_get_descriptor_array()